🐾 Treat Your Cat to Calmness!
Beaphar Herbal Calming Cat Treats are specially formulated to help reduce stress and problem behaviors in cats. Infused with natural herbs like valerian, hop flowers, and melissa, these delicious meaty treats come in a convenient 35g resealable bag, ensuring freshness while promoting relaxation for cats of all breeds and life stages.

We purchased this as well as a plug in and refill and I can honestly say they were all a total waste of money, and ineffective.Anyone moving home with a pet, the best advice I can give you is to take some time off work and spend quality time with your pet. Get his/her favourite treats and give them plenty. Make sure all of his/her personal items (bed, toys & cat tree etc ) are ready and waiting for them. Do NOT purchase new items (bed/litter tray) immediately as it won't have their scent on it, which will make the adjustment harder.I spent three solid days (not leaving the property at all) with my cat dishing out his favourite treats generously. He was immediately pleased to see his belongings already waiting for him. He spent his whole time settling in by my side.
